Transaction 34fda79293f71d37c66245d34bc4223b2aa95dc8d42747a8a5d7dbf2a1622876

1 Input
1 Outputs
  • 34fda79293f71d37c66245d34bc4223b2aa95dc8d42747a8a5d7dbf2a1622876:0
  • value  744623
    address  bc1q6067c02f0zp5plq575dahkfh5d6f4elemedr3m